![]() Prevention: this pest can be prevented by using potassium soap or Neem oil or by growing other plants that repel this insect, such as basil or calendula.In addition, the whitefly can transmit different viruses and molasses from its droppings facilitates the appearance of the bold fungus. The direct damage they cause is derived from the suction of the sap that causes weakening of the plant and spots on the leaves (Chlorosis). They feed on the plant by sucking the sap from the leaves, they can carry viruses and their droppings can also cause the fungus of the blush or boldface. They are usually found on the underside of the leaf where they lay eggs and live larvae. The whitefly is a small insect of approximately 2mm yellowish-white color. It is a poliphagus aleurodide insect, of which the species known as Bemisia Tabaci and Trialeurodes vaporariorum are mainly known.
